Manchester United are counting down the days until their biggest game of the season when they host Manchester City at Old Trafford on Sunday.

Erik ten Hag's side go into the derby off the back of three consecutive wins in all competitions, having beaten Champions League opponents FC Copenhagen in dramatic fashion on Tuesday.

Harry Maguire scored the winning goal with a close-range header, Andre Onana the other hero after saving a penalty in added time.

They now have just a few days to recover and prepare for Sunday's Manchester derby, when they welcome City to Old Trafford. Pep Guardiola's side have also rediscovered their form in recent weeks, having gone through a rough patch before the October international break.
